How to fill out the Molina Healthcare Prior Authorization Request Form online
Completing the Molina Healthcare Prior Authorization Request Form online ensures a streamlined experience for obtaining necessary medical services. This guide offers step-by-step instructions to assist users in accurately filling out the form.
Follow the steps to complete the authorization form with ease.
- Click 'Get Form' button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
- Begin by providing member information. Indicate the plan type by checking the appropriate box (Molina Medicaid, Molina Medicare, TANF, or Other). Fill in the member's name, date of birth, member ID number, and phone number.
- Specify the type of service required by selecting between 'Elective/Routine' or 'Expedited/Urgent'. If choosing 'Expedited/Urgent', ensure you understand that this situation indicates a risk to the enrollee's life or health.
- Select the referral or service type requested, marking the box for either inpatient or outpatient services, including specific procedures such as surgical, rehab, or diagnostic services as applicable.
- Provide the diagnosis code and description, as well as the CPT/HCPC code and description. Enter the number of visits requested and the date(s) of service followed by a note to send clinical notes and any supporting documentation.
- Detail the provider information by entering the requesting provider's name, the facility providing the service, and contact information, including the provider's phone and fax numbers.
- Review all the filled sections to ensure accuracy. Once confirmed, save the changes made to the form. You can also download, print, or share the completed authorization request before submission.

Medicaid may deny a prescription if it does not meet the program's criteria, such as if it's not on the approved drug list or lacks medical necessity. Similarly, if the Molina Healthcare Prior Authorization Request Form for the medication is incomplete, this can lead to denial. Understanding these requirements can help you and your doctor navigate the process more effectively.
